Understanding Account Creation and Initial Login

The first step towards accessing Chicken Road is creating an account. The registration process typically requires a valid email address, a username, and a secure password. It's incredibly important to choose a strong password – a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ols – to protect your account from unauthorized access. Often, the game will outline the password requirements to ensure it meets a certain level of complexity. Upon submitting the registration form, you will usually receive a verification email. Clicking the link in this email confirms your email address and activates your account. Failing to verify your email can prevent you from successfully logging in.

Troubleshooting Account Creation Issues

Sometimes, the account creation process may encounter problems. Common issues include an email address already being registered, a username being unavailable, or technical errors during form submission. If you receive a message indicating your email is already in use, try logging in to see if you already have an existing account. If the username you desire is taken, the system will prompt you to choose an alternative. For technical errors, refreshing the page or trying a different web browser can often resolve the issue. If the problem persists, it's advisable to check the Chicken Road support website or community forums for known issues and solutions.

Issue Possible Solution
Email already registered Attempt login; reset password if forgotten.
Username unavailable Choose a different username.
Technical error during submission Refresh the page; try a different browser.
Verification email not received Check spam/junk folder; request a new verification email.

Navigating the Chicken Road Login Screen

Once your account is created and verified, the login process becomes straightforward. Typically, the Chicken Road login screen will require your username or email address and your password. Ensure that you enter both correctly, paying attention to capitalization and potential typos. Many games also offer a “Remember Me” option, which stores your login credentials on your device for convenience. However, using this option on a shared computer can pose a security risk. Consider enabling two-factor authentication (2FA) if available, adding an extra layer of security to your account. 2FA usually involves receiving a code on your phone or email that you must enter in addition to your password.

Common Login Errors and Solutions

Despite careful entry, login errors can still occur. “Incorrect username or password” is a frequent issue, often stemming from a simple typo or a forgotten password. Utilize the “Forgot Password” link, usually located beneath the login form, to initiate the password recovery process. This typically involves receiving an email with instructions on resetting your password. Another potential error is a temporary server issue. If the Chicken Road servers are experiencing high traffic or undergoing maintenance, you may be unable to log in. In such cases, waiting a few minutes and trying again is often the best course of action.

  • Verify your Caps Lock key: Ensure it’s not accidentally activated.
  • Double-check your username/email: Look for any typos or accidental spaces.
  • Clear your browser cache and cookies: This can resolve issues caused by outdated data.
  • Disable browser extensions: Some extensions can interfere with login processes.
  • Check the server status: See if Chicken Road is experiencing any outages.

It’s also worth noting that some players may experience login issues related to their internet connection. A stable internet connection is necessary for a successful login. If your connection is unreliable, try restarting your modem and router.

Dealing with Password Recovery

Forgetting your password is a common occurrence, and Chicken Road provides a password recovery system to help regain access to your account. The process usually begins by clicking on the "Forgot Password" link on the login screen. You will then be prompted to enter the email address associated with your account. An email containing a link to reset your password will be sent to that address. The link is typically valid for a limited time, so it's important to click it promptly. Follow the instructions in the email to create a new password, ensuring it meets the complexity requirements specified by the game. After resetting your password, you should be able to log in using your new credentials.

Securing Your New Password

Creating a strong and unique password is paramount to protecting your account. Avoid using easily guessable information, such as your name, birthday, or common words. Instead, opt for a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ols. Consider using a password manager to generate and store your passwords securely. Sharing your password with others is strongly discouraged, as it can compromise the security of your account. Regularly updating your password, even if you haven't experienced any security concerns, is a good practice.

  1. Click the “Forgot Password” link.
  2. Enter the email address associated with your account.
  3. Check your email for the password reset link.
  4. Click the link and follow the instructions to create a new password.
  5. Log in with your new password.

Remember to always be vigilant about phishing attempts. Legitimate password reset emails will come directly from Chicken Road and will not ask you for personal information beyond your email address.

Addressing Technical Issues Affecting Login

Sometimes, login problems aren't related to your account credentials but rather to technical issues on your end or with the game's servers. These can range from browser compatibility problems to firewall restrictions. Ensuring your web browser is up-to-date is a crucial first step, as older browser versions may not be fully compatible with Chicken Road’s login system. Similarly, clearing your browser's cache and cookies can resolve issues caused by outdated data. If you are using a firewall or antivirus software, ensure that Chicken Road is not being blocked. You may need to add the game's website to your firewall's exception list.

Investigating Account Security Concerns

If you suspect your account has been compromised, it’s crucial to take immediate action. This includes changing your password as quickly as possible, and contacting Chicken Road support to report the incident. Review your account activity for any unauthorized transactions or changes. If you notice anything suspicious, document it and include it in your report to support. Enable two-factor authentication (2FA) if you haven’t already, as this adds an extra layer of security to your account. Being proactive about account security can help prevent future incidents.
